<blockquote data-quote="leeskeys" data-source="post: 1952604" data-attributes="member: 425170"><p>I've continued to have seemingly random occurrences of this issue. Then I decided to re-route the input from the WD black. Instead of plugging it directly into a port on the Mac Mini 4, I plugged an Anker USB hub with 5gbps transfer rate into one of the thunderbolt sockets. I then plugged the WD black enclose into one of the 5gbps ports on the Anker hub. Now on start up, the WD Black is consistently showing up in my Mac OS. Any thoughts on why it's working via the hub but not direct input into the Mini?</p></blockquote><p></p>
